Avalanche Summary

The most dangerous slopes for triggering avalanches are steep, wind-loaded areas near and above treeline. Expect to find the deepest and most reactive drifts of snow just below the ridgeline. Give suspect slopes a wide berth, as avalanches can be triggered from below or from a distance. Identify and avoid shallow snow spots near convexities or rock outcrops. Any avalanche you trigger could gouge down to the ground. East-, southeast-, and south-facing slopes produced the most avalanche activity over the weekend.

Use caution on very steep slopes below treeline, where you may find deep, unconsolidated snow above terrain traps.
